忍者ブログ

プログラミングの練習

プログラミングの問題やプログラミング関連知識、ソフトウェアのテストについてのブログです

[PR]

×

[PR]上記の広告は3ヶ月以上新規記事投稿のないブログに表示されています。新しい記事を書く事で広告が消えます。


Xp 変更を歓迎する


Xpが変更を歓迎する理由は、変更によるコストは、時間とともに増加する

ことを過程しているからだ

これを防ぐために、XPでは、次のような方針を採用する

・顧客からの継続的なフィードバック

・短いイテレーション

・早期のdefects の発見



PR



node express Router の利用


URLと、その対応を別ファイルに分離します

1.ルーティング情報(router.js)


var express = require('express');
var router = express.Router() ;

router.get('/', function(req, res){
  res.send("Hello world!")
});


module.exports = router ;

2.メイン処理


var express = require('express');

var app = express();

var router = require('./router.js')  ;

// /app は、routerによって、ルーティングされます

app.use('/app',router)


app.listen(3000);


3.実行

http://localhost:3000/app



Hello world!

が出力されます


JavaScript タイムアウト

setTimeout()を、利用するみたいです

こんな感じです


    <!DOCTYPE html>
    <html lang="ja">
    <head>
    <meta charset="UTF-8" />
    <title>タイトル</title>
    </head>
    <body>
    <SCRIPT language="javascript" type = "text/javascript">

    window.onload=function() {
      setTimeout("alert('timeout')",3000) ;
    }

    </SCRIPT>
    </body>
    </html>